DESCRIPTION:This is a self-study course.\n\nSMPTE’s newest Virtual Classroo
 m explores workflows for mastering HDR content for theatrical and home dis
 tribution. In doing so\, it will delve into foundational building blocks i
 ncluding SMPTE ST 2084 (High-Dynamic-Range Electro-Optical Transfer Functi
 on of Mastering Reference Displays)\, ST 2086 (Mastering Display Color Vol
 ume Metadata Supporting High Luminance and Wide Color Gamut Images)\, and 
 the ST 2094-X suite\, examining the definitions and use of these standards
  in support of HDR content creation and distribution — with a particular f
 ocus on preserving the creative intent in HDR media across a variety of di
 splays.
